「GitLab/Runner」:修訂間差異
跳至導覽
跳至搜尋
第3行: | 第3行: | ||
== 其他設定 == | == 其他設定 == | ||
因為GitLab Runner本身不負責[[Docker]] Image的GC,所以用久了以後磁碟空間會爆掉<ref>{{Cite web |url=https://gitlab.com/gitlab-org/gitlab-runner/-/issues/2980 |title=Prevent Gitlab-runner from leaving dead containers/volumes |accessdate=2023-05-26 |language=en}}</ref>,目前比較好的解法是透過Docuum將沒有在使用的Docker Image清除掉 | 因為GitLab Runner本身不負責[[Docker]] Image的GC,所以用久了以後磁碟空間會爆掉<ref>{{Cite web |url=https://gitlab.com/gitlab-org/gitlab-runner/-/issues/2980 |title=Prevent Gitlab-runner from leaving dead containers/volumes |accessdate=2023-05-26 |language=en}}</ref>,目前比較好的解法是透過Docuum將沒有在使用的Docker Image清除掉: | ||
<syntaxhighlight lang="bash"> | |||
docker run --init --rm --tty --name docuum --volume /var/run/docker.sock:/var/run/docker.sock --volume docuum:/root stephanmisc/docuum --threshold '20 GB' | |||
</syntaxhighlight> | |||
== 相關連結 == | == 相關連結 == |
於 2023年5月26日 (五) 13:39 的修訂
GitLab/Runner說明GitLab CI的Runner。
其他設定
因為GitLab Runner本身不負責Docker Image的GC,所以用久了以後磁碟空間會爆掉[1],目前比較好的解法是透過Docuum將沒有在使用的Docker Image清除掉:
docker run --init --rm --tty --name docuum --volume /var/run/docker.sock:/var/run/docker.sock --volume docuum:/root stephanmisc/docuum --threshold '20 GB'
相關連結
參考資料
- ↑ Prevent Gitlab-runner from leaving dead containers/volumes. [2023-05-26] (English).
外部連結
- 官方網站 (英文)